Conditions

Feasibility of preoperative anesthesiological patient information and consent

Interventions

Group 1: Intervention group: Preoperative anesthesiological patient information and consent is provided using the telemedical software system tara. In addition, clinical decision support and risk asse

Eligibility

Sex/Gender
All
Age
18 Years to 80 Years

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: ASA I to II, non-cardiac surgery with a focus on visceral surgery and at least one night inpatient stay, presence of a PC, laptop or tablet

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Problems with hearing, vision, speech, language, care or limited legal capacity, complications from previous anesthesia and/or existing anesthesia card (e.g. difficult airway, malignant hyperthermia), shortness of breath when climbing stairs of = 2 floors, Cardiac diseases (myocardial infarction = 12 months)

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Waiting and travel time of the patient, in the anesthesia consultation

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Patient satisfaction, questionnaires Evaluated Questionnaire Anesthesia (EFA) and EVAN-G, after surgery
